Overview of Technical Support Consultant
A Technical Support Consultant is a professional who provides technical assistance and support to customers who are experiencing issues with software, hardware, or other technology products. They diagnose and troubleshoot problems, provide solutions, and offer guidance to ensure that customers can effectively use the technology. The role requires a strong understanding of various technologies, excellent communication skills, and the ability to work well under pressure.
Technical Support Consultants often work in a call center or help desk environment, but they may also be employed by technology companies, consulting firms, or other organizations that require technical support services. They may work with a variety of technologies, including computers, smartphones, tablets, and other electronic devices. The job can be challenging, but it is also rewarding, as it allows professionals to help others and make a difference in their lives.
About Technical Support Consultant Resume
A Technical Support Consultant resume should highlight the candidate's technical skills, experience, and ability to provide excellent customer service. It should include information about the candidate's education, certifications, and any relevant work experience. The resume should also demonstrate the candidate's ability to troubleshoot and solve technical problems, as well as their communication and interpersonal skills.
When writing a Technical Support Consultant resume, it is important to tailor the content to the specific job and company. The resume should be clear, concise, and easy to read, with a focus on the candidate's most relevant skills and experience. It should also include any relevant keywords or phrases that may be used in the job description, to increase the chances of being selected for an interview.
Introduction to Technical Support Consultant Resume Interests
A Technical Support Consultant resume interests section should showcase the candidate's passion for technology and their desire to help others. It should include information about any hobbies or activities that demonstrate the candidate's technical skills, such as building computers, coding, or participating in technology forums.
The interests section should also highlight any volunteer work or community involvement that demonstrates the candidate's commitment to helping others. This could include working with a local technology support group, volunteering at a community center, or participating in a technology outreach program. The goal of the interests section is to provide a well-rounded picture of the candidate, and to demonstrate their enthusiasm for technology and their desire to make a positive impact on others.
